Catherine, Princess of Wales: Full Biographical Profile

  • Full Name: Catherine Elizabeth Middleton
  • Born: January 9, 1982
  • Birthplace: Reading, Berkshire, England
  • Parents: Michael and Carole Middleton
  • Spouse: Prince William, Prince of Wales (married April 29, 2011)
  • Children: Prince George, Princess Charlotte, Prince Louis
  • Title: Her Royal Highness The Princess of Wales (since September 9, 2022)
  • Education: St Andrew's School, Marlborough College, University of St Andrews (History of Art)

The 2025 Style Shift: From Flowing Dresses to Power Pantsuits

The most noticeable and significant trend in Kate Middleton’s recent fashion choices is the embrace of the pantsuit. While she has always worn trousers, her 2025 appearances feature a higher frequency of tailored, monochromatic pantsuits and sleek separates, moving away from the more traditional coatdresses and flowing gowns that defined her earlier years.

This shift to a more "business" look is strategic. The tailored suit, often in bold colours or sharp neutrals, projects an image of seriousness, capability, and modern leadership. It is a clear visual statement that the Princess of Wales is focused on her work and her duties, offering an understated yet powerful alternative to traditional royal femininity. This new aesthetic is less about ornamentation and more about structure.

Key Elements of the New 'Business' Wardrobe

  • Sleek Tailoring: Outfits are perfectly fitted, often featuring strong shoulder lines and sharp lapels.
  • Monochromatic Dressing: Wearing a single color from head-to-toe—such as a vibrant red, deep navy, or a crisp white—creates a long, lean, and authoritative silhouette. This technique ensures maximum visual impact.
  • Military-Style Coats: For colder weather or formal events, the Princess has favoured double-breasted, military-style coats, often in black or deep jewel tones. This style adds a layer of formality and strength.
  • The 'Understated' Look: Her accessories have become more minimal, allowing the clean lines of the garment to take center stage. The focus is on quality over quantity, with simple, elegant jewelry and classic pumps.

The adoption of the pantsuit also has practical benefits, offering greater ease of movement during engagements focused on children, early years development, or physical activities, aligning her clothing with her core charitable work. The overall effect is an elevated, modern uniform for a working royal.

A Masterclass in Sustainable Fashion and Upcycling

Perhaps the most admirable and influential aspect of Kate Middleton’s style in the current era is her unwavering commitment to sustainability, a concept now deeply embedded in her royal style philosophy. She is widely regarded as the "queen of repeating outfits," and her dedication to re-wearing, reworking, and upcycling garments sends a powerful message to the global fashion industry and her millions of followers.

In 2025, she has continued to champion this cause, often re-wearing outfits that date back several years, sometimes with subtle but significant alterations to make them feel fresh. This is not about frugality; it is a conscious, public endorsement of circular fashion and environmental responsibility.

The Art of the 'RepliKate' and Reworking

The Princess often chooses to wear a beloved item multiple times, demonstrating that sustainable fashion can still be chic. An example is her bespoke red Alexander McQueen wool coat, which she has worn on at least five occasions over the last five years. This practice encourages the 'RepliKate' phenomenon, where fans seek out similar high-street versions of her repeated looks, proving that longevity in fashion is desirable.

Her upcycling efforts are particularly noteworthy. She has had Alexander McQueen gowns reworked, changing necklines, adding sleeves, or altering the embellishments to give them a second life for a new event. Furthermore, her interest in designers who create clothes from vintage textiles and embroidery signals a move toward supporting truly environmentally conscious craftspeople.

This commitment to re-wearing and upcycling is a form of 'quiet commitment' to environmentalism, using her platform to normalize sustainable style choices for a global audience.

The Royal Wardrobe’s Key Design Entities and Signature Pieces

The success of Kate Middleton’s style is built upon a foundation of trusted British designers who understand the demands of royal protocol and the need for clothes that look impeccable under scrutiny. These designers form the backbone of her diplomatic dressing strategy.

The Triumvirate of Trusted Designers

The Princess of Wales relies heavily on a few key fashion houses for her most significant and high-profile engagements, creating a sense of brand loyalty and consistency in her image.

  • Alexander McQueen: The primary choice for her most formal and memorable couture gowns, including her wedding dress. Creative Director Sarah Burton has crafted numerous iconic pieces for the Princess, known for their structure, drama, and impeccable tailoring. The brand remains her go-to for bespoke, high-impact looks.
  • Jenny Packham: The source of many of her dazzling evening gowns. Packham's designs are often more overtly glamorous, featuring intricate beading, embellishments, and flowing silhouettes suitable for state dinners and royal galas.
  • Catherine Walker: A classic British couturier, known for the elegant coatdresses that have become a signature of the Princess's daytime royal uniform. Her recent red coatdress with a large bow detail is a perfect example of this polished, traditional style.

Beyond the couture houses, Kate Middleton expertly mixes high-end fashion with high-street brands like Zara, L.K. Bennett, and Boden, making her style accessible and relatable to the public. Her choice of accessories, including her beloved Gianvito Rossi pumps and classic clutch bags, completes the look, ensuring every detail is polished. The strategic use of jewel tones and bright colors—such as emerald green, sapphire blue, and ruby red—is a form of 'color diplomacy,' ensuring she stands out and her message is seen.
